CourseDetails

โ€ข Energy Audits and Assessments: Understanding energy use, identifying opportunities for energy conservation, and implementing energy-efficient measures.
โ€ข Building Envelope and Insulation: Techniques for improving building insulation, reducing air leakage, and optimizing the building envelope for energy conservation.
โ€ข HVAC Systems and Controls: Designing and optimizing heating, ventilation, and air conditioning systems, as well as implementing control strategies for energy efficiency.
โ€ข Lighting and Daylighting: Strategies for reducing energy consumption from lighting, including daylighting techniques and controls.
โ€ข Renewable Energy Technologies: Overview of renewable energy technologies and their integration into building design for energy conservation.
โ€ข Energy-Efficient Appliances and Equipment: Best practices for selecting and using energy-efficient appliances and equipment in buildings.
โ€ข Behavioral Strategies for Energy Conservation: Strategies for changing occupant behavior to reduce energy consumption, including education, feedback, and incentives.
โ€ข Measurement and Verification of Energy Savings: Techniques for measuring and verifying energy savings from conservation measures, including monitoring and evaluation.
โ€ข Policy and Incentives for Building Energy Conservation: Overview of government policies and incentives for building energy conservation, including codes, standards, and financial incentives.
